Output 158eeddc56e29a6599dabba6842be374585b18a30f96b3c44eaed75be9873ca3:14

value
20862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7306de6a302f19fabaaaf1d8d2cb03573988a73a OP_EQUAL
address
3CBDrrgVmqxmW8SHyDq9wW32tYcgw6wP2L
transaction
158eeddc56e29a6599dabba6842be374585b18a30f96b3c44eaed75be9873ca3
spent
true